This is the ultimate guide to growing food plots to produce mature bucks and a healthy deer herd. Tom Indrebo, owner of Bluff Country Outfitters in Wisconsin, is renowned as one of the nation's leading whitetail authorities and deer management experts.
His first book provides a hands-on guide that proves his techniques work anywhere. "The proof is in the pudding," as year-to-year pictures of bucks validate the essence of managing your land for deer. Month-by-month chapters tell you when to plant, what to plant, how to build a woodland pond, how to test your soil, what foods deer prefer at different times of the year, how to supplement the trees and plants in your area and so much more.
Also included is a DVD of the classic video "Monarch Valley" -- one of the first videos Tom produced that showcases the bucks from his properties.
